PCI or PCI Express installation 1. Disconnect power from the system ( Pre-disassembly procedures on page 50), and remove the access panel (Access panel on page 57). Place the workstation on its side with the system board facing up, and remove the PCI retainer(PCI retention clamp on page 70). 2. Open the PCI retention clamp by pressing down on the two green clips (1) at the ends of the clamp and rotating the clamp toward the back of the system. 3. Remove the PCI slot cover (2). 4. Lower the PCI (3) or PCI Express (3) card into the chassis. Verify that the keyed components of the card align with the socket. If installing a card with an auxiliary power connector, plug in the power supply cable or adapter cable supplied with the card (4). This type of card includes, but is not limited to, a PCI Express graphics card greater than 75 W, and a 1394a I/O card. 5. Ensure that all cards are properly seated, and close the PCI retention clamp. Figure 4-24 Installing the PCI or PCI-E card 72 Chapter 4 Removal and replacement procedures ENWW
